Output 117ccc8908dfb1c53dd68b0da012d0f36e0b3cf3c8faf723546933254f40d564:5

value
657236
script pubkey
OP_0 OP_PUSHBYTES_20 3bcfddd800a24912a9b359f76ad4e79e12427219
address
bc1q808amkqq5fy392dnt8mk4488ncfyyuseuth9u9
transaction
117ccc8908dfb1c53dd68b0da012d0f36e0b3cf3c8faf723546933254f40d564
confirmations
111412
spent
false

2 Sat Ranges